About This Landmark

Located in the heart of Boise, Idaho, Camels Back Trail is a captivating natural retreat perfect for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ike. This distinctive ridge, with its iconic shape reminiscent of a camel's hump, offers sweeping views of the lush landscapes that unfold down into the vibrant city below. The trail is a highlight of Boise’s foothills, providing a quick escape into the rugged terrain that characterizes this beautiful region.

Key features include the unique rocky outcrops and sprawling fields that serve as a canvas for various outdoor activities. The trail leads to expansive vistas where visitors can enjoy stunning sunsets or early morning panoramas of the city waking up. Camels Back is not just a haven for hikers but also a vibrant ecosystem with diverse flora such as sagebrush and native grasses. Historically, it's intertwined with Boise’s identity, giving insight into the city’s natural heritage.

While visiting, travelers might be interested to know that this cherished trail is part of the larger Boise Ridge to Rivers trail system, providing countless exploration opportunities. Whether you’re a resident or a visitor, Camels Back Trail promises invigorating outdoor adventures and a serene escape into nature’s wonders.

Adventure Guide To Camels Back Trail

Hiking at Camels Back Trail

  • Special Features: Offers panoramic city and foothill views.
  • Key Features: Well-kept paths, unique rock formations.
  • Visitor Tips: Best visited at sunrise or sunset for spectacular views. Bring a hat and water bottle.

Foothills Biking Trails

  • Location: Nearby Ridge to River trails.
  • Features: Varied difficulty levels, stunning scenery.
  • Visitor Tips: Suitable for all skill levels. Wear protective gear and bring a repair kit. Visit during cooler months for a comfortable ride.

Picnicking and Relaxation

  • Location: Camels Back Park.
  • Features: Picnic areas, playgrounds, and open fields.
  • Visitor Tips: Ideal for family outings. Bring a picnic blanket and enjoy the fresh air.

Local Insights: Camels Back Trail is a cherished Boise landmark, known for its accessible hiking paths and breathtaking views. As part of the Ridge to Rivers trail system, it's deeply connected to the city's outdoor spirit and love of nature.

Getting There: Located just minutes from downtown Boise. Head north on N 13th St to access the trail. Travel time is approximately 10 minutes from city center.
